Charisma is a special personal quality or magnetic charm that gives one the ability to influence or inspire others.
Charisma is often associated with leadership and success. People with charisma can easily connect with others and build relationships. They are also able to motivate and inspire others to achieve their goals. Charismatic leaders are often able to create a sense of community and belonging among their followers.
There are many different theories about what makes someone charismatic. Some believe that it is a natural gift, while others believe that it can be learned and developed. Regardless of its origin, charisma is a powerful tool that can be used to achieve great things.

4. Communication
Effective communication is a cornerstone of charisma meaning, playing a pivotal role in establishing connections, fostering relationships, and inspiring action. Individuals with charisma possess a remarkable ability to convey their thoughts, ideas, and emotions with clarity, authenticity, and impact.
Charismatic communicators often exhibit a combination of verbal and non-verbal cues that enhance their message. They employ vocal variety, gestures, and facial expressions to engage their audience, creating a dynamic and captivating presence. Their words are chosen carefully, conveying not only information but also emotions and values, resonating deeply with listeners.
Beyond verbal eloquence, charismatic communicators excel in active listening. They genuinely seek to understand the perspectives of others, demonstrating empathy and respect. This ability to connect on a human level fosters trust and rapport, creating a fertile ground for meaningful interactions and lasting relationships.
In the realm of leadership, charismatic communication is an indispensable tool. Leaders who can effectively articulate their vision, inspire their followers, and build consensus are more likely to achieve their goals. They motivate individuals to go above and beyond, creating a sense of purpose and shared responsibility.
Understanding the connection between communication and charisma meaning empowers individuals to enhance their interpersonal skills, build stronger relationships, and become more influential in their personal and professional lives. By embracing authenticity, practicing active listening, and honing their verbal and non-verbal communication abilities, individuals can cultivate charisma and harness its transformative power.

Tips to Enhance Charisma
Charisma is a powerful quality that can help you achieve success in all areas of your life. By following these tips, you can develop your charisma and make a lasting impression on others.
Tip 1: Be Yourself
The most important thing is to be yourself. People are attracted to those who are genuine and authentic. Don't try to be someone you're not, because people will be able to tell.
Tip 2: Be Confident
Confidence is key to charisma. When you believe in yourself, others will believe in you too. Stand up straight, make eye contact, and speak clearly and assertively.
Tip 3: Be Passionate
Passion is contagious. When you are passionate about something, it shows in your words and actions. People are drawn to those who are enthusiastic and excited about life.
Tip 4: Be Empathetic
Empathy is the ability to understand and share the feelings of others. Charismatic people are able to connect with others on a deep level. They are good listeners and they are always willing to help others.
Tip 5: Be a Good Communicator
Communication is essential for charisma. Charismatic people are able to communicate their thoughts and ideas clearly and effectively. They are also good at listening to others and understanding their needs.
